Profile bio

About Peter Leather

Worked in and around the industry for more than 35 years with the last 20+ years focussed on talent management for digital, data & IT and developing high performing people and organisations.Working with major Technology organisations - operating in the UK and globally.Continuing more than 15 years personal contribution to the SFIA global community (some paid, most volunteer)Lead global volunteer and community activities with the global SFIA Council, the global SFIA User Forum, project management & SME for global updates to SFIA (SFIA 7 published 2018 and SFIA 8 published 2021).A wide range of experience; technical roles, line management and workforce development roles alongside HR / Learning & Development. Works collaboratively and builds productive, business focussed working relationships with Technology leaders, managers & specialists and HR / L&D leaders & specialistsAn accredited SFIA Consultant –using SFIA since 2003.

Member Of Steering Group

Current
Sfia Council

London, United Kingdom

The SFIA Council is the Steering Group for SFIA. It recommends the strategy for the development and promotion of SFIA. I was invited to join to represent the views of the global SFIA User Forum.

Sep 2009 - Present

Leader - Sfia Global User Group

Current
Global Sfia User Forum

The World

The SFIA User Forum is a global community of SFIA users exchanging experiences and knowledge in order to help each other implement and manage SFIA. The User Forum also has a broader interest in developing the capability of Business Change and IT professionals whose roles and careers are covered by the SFIA framework.The forum is independent of the SFIA.

Mar 2009 - Present
